What is DaVinci Resolve
DaVinci Resolve is a leading post-production software created by Blackmagic Design. It simplifies the entire creative process, from organizing footage to delivering refined projects. Renowned for its industry-standard color grading, it also supports advanced editing, audio, and effects. Users can choose between a feature-rich free version or the Studio edition with expanded tools.

DaVinci Resolve system requirements for Mac
For Mac users, understanding the Davinci Resolve Mac requirements is essential for smooth video editing and color grading. Here are the key DaVinci Resolve Mac system requirements to ensure optimal performance for editing and color grading:
- macOS 11+
Running on macOS 11 or later ensures DaVinci Resolve performs reliably across editing and grading tasks. Updates also enhance security and keep your system running efficiently. This gives you a solid foundation to focus fully on your projects.
- 8–16 GB RAM
With 8–16 GB of memory, the system can smoothly handle most editing projects without lag. Larger or more complex timelines benefit from additional RAM capacity. Upgrading your Mac makes it more responsive, stable, and future-ready.
- M1 or Intel i7
Both the Apple M1 and Intel i7 processors deliver strong and reliable performance for video editing. They strike a balance between speed and energy efficiency, even during extended sessions. This makes them highly suitable for professional-level production.
- GPU 2GB+ VRAM (Metal/OpenCL)
A GPU supporting Metal or OpenCL with at least 2GB VRAM significantly boosts real-time playback. It also improves rendering speed and handles visual effects more smoothly. A more powerful GPU provides editors with greater creative flexibility.
- SSD
Solid-state drives give rapid file access, quick loading, and shorter render times compared to HDDs. Utilizing dedicated SSDs for caching, media, and projects enhances overall speed. It minimizes slowdowns and keeps editing sessions efficient.
DaVinci Resolve requirements for Windows
For Windows users, meeting the DaVinci Resolve PC requirements for Windows is crucial for smooth editing, rendering, and visual effects. Here are the main hardware and software specifications every Windows user should consider for the best performance:
- Windows 10+
Running DaVinci Resolve on Windows 10 or newer ensures full compatibility with modern features. It provides a stable environment for handling complex projects. Keeping your OS updated also improves drivers and overall system reliability.
- 16–32 GB RAM
Adequate memory is important for handling large video files and multitasking. While 16GB is enough for HD projects, 32GB or more delivers a smoother experience with 4K footage. Extra RAM also helps when working with effects and multiple tracks.
- Intel i7 or Ryzen 7
Strong processors like Intel i7 or Ryzen 7 keep editing fast and responsive. Their multi-core power handles demanding effects and heavy workloads with ease. Choosing a capable CPU ensures efficient performance during real-time editing.
- GPU 2GB+ VRAM (OpenCL/CUDA)
A dedicated GPU supporting OpenCL or CUDA with at least 2GB VRAM boosts both playback and rendering. It's especially valuable for color grading, 3D elements, and AI-driven tools. A more powerful GPU provides smoother visuals and greater creative flexibility.
- SSD
Using an SSD makes editing far quicker by improving load times and responsiveness. Keeping media and cache on SSD storage enhances workflow efficiency. It also reduces delays when importing large or high-resolution files.
DaVinci Resolve system requirements for Linux
For Linux users, understanding the DaVinci Resolve computer requirements is essential to ensure good performance and stability during video editing. Here are the recommended specifications that enable the software to run efficiently and handle complex projects with ease.
- CentOS 7.3+
Running DaVinci Resolve on CentOS 7.3 or a supported Linux distribution ensures compatibility with its main features. A stable OS keeps editing performance consistent. Regular updates also provide important security fixes and software enhancements.
- 32 GB RAM
High memory capacity is essential for editing high-resolution files and running multiple tasks simultaneously. While smaller projects may run on less, 32GB offers seamless performance. Extra RAM also prevents slowdowns or crashes during demanding workflows.
- Intel i7 or Ryzen 7
Strong processors like Intel i7 or Ryzen 7 give fast performance for real-time editing. Their multi-core design efficiently handles effects, rendering, and heavy workloads. Choosing a capable CPU ensures a smooth and responsive experience on Linux.
- GPU 2GB+ VRAM (OpenCL/CUDA)
A dedicated graphics card supporting OpenCL or CUDA with at least 2GB VRAM enhances playback and rendering speed. It's especially useful for color grading, visual effects, and 3D projects. A more powerful GPU offers smoother performance and creative flexibility.
- SSD
Using an SSD makes editing quicker by speeding up file access, project loading, and rendering. Keeping cache and media on SSD storage creates a more efficient workflow. It also reduces delays when working with large or high-resolution files.
